U+1028 Character Properties and Classification

The Unicode codepoint U+1028, officially named **Myanmar Letter Mon E**, is classified as an *Other Letter* (Lo), indicating its function as an independent, non-combining consonant or vowel in the writing system. This character was formally integrated into Unicode in **version 5.1** (March, 2008). It belongs to the **Myanmar** block within the **Basic Multilingual Plane**, adhering to the Left To Right (L) writing direction, and is **not** bidirectionally mirrored.
